Kervath is a ring of many small worldlets (planetoids AKA an "asteroid belt"), not capable of retaining an atmosphere or water, and barren in nature with no overt population, government, or law level.
- These worldlets would warrant hazardous environment precautions if anyone lived here.
- They could be populated if anyone had an inclination to do so...
- It is an unclaimed Non-Aligned world located in the Murada Subsector of Halcyon Sector.

System Data
Joskoro-Kervath System
The primary is Joskoro, a dim red main sequence star. It has a luminosity of 0.007 Sols, a mass of 0.331 Sols, and a diameter of 498,000 km. (I) an exotic atmosphere radworld, (II) an exotic atmosphere radworld, (III) the Kervath Main Belt, designated the mainworld, (IV-I) a ringed large gas giant, (IV-II) a large gas giant, and (V) an exotic atmosphere bigworld form the outer system. Many of the worlds retain satellites.
Falada Subsystem
The companion is Falada, a dim red subdwarf star that orbits Joskoro at a mean distance of 296 AU (orbital position (XIII), 44.3 billion km) and has an orbital period of 8,850 years. It has a luminosity of 0.00054 Sols, a mass of 0.07 Sols, and a diameter of 91,500 km. (I) a vacuum worldlet, (III) a small gas giant, (IV) an exotic atmosphere bigworld, and (V) a vacuum iceworld form the outer system – orbital position (II) is empty. Many of the worlds retain satellites.
Mainworld Data
(III) Kervath Main Belt
(III) the Kervath Main Belt orbits within the outer system and is designated the mainworld. It lies at a mean distance of 0.7 AU from the star and is primarily made up of carbonaceous bodies with diameters of less than 50 km. The inner edge of the belt, with a higher concentration of nickel-iron bodies, is considered to lie at around 0.45 AU from the star and the outer edge of the belt, with a higher concentration of icy bodies, is considered to lie at approximately 0.95 AU. The main inhabited body is named Leask, with a mean orbital distance of 0.81 AU around Joskoro and an orbital period of 1 year 98 days. It has a long axis of 460 km, a density of 3.84 g/cm³, and a surface gravity of 0.017 G. It retains no atmosphere and has no hydrographics. Mean surface temperature: -164°C in sunlight, -220°C in shadow.
Native Lifeforms
No world in the Kervath system is known to have native life.
